入选标准
- •1. Above 40 years old
- •2. Speak and understand English sufficient to read the information sheet and sign the consent form
- •3. Ability to walk without an assistive device for at least 100m (to ensure patients have sufficient mobility to be able to complete the intervention)
- •4. Clinical diagnosis of KOA according to ACR criteria
- •5. Pain for at least six months' duration
排除标准
- •1. Dementia or other major cognitive impairment
- •2. BMI >33 kg/m² (as increased subcutaneous fat prevents collection of surface EMG signals)
- •3. Lower limb arthroplasty
- •4. Any systemic inflammatory disorders, such as rheumatoid arthritis
- •5. Any balance disorders which may increase the risk of a fall
- •6. Not fully vaccinated against Covid-19 (for the safety of the physiotherapist and research staff)
